Title
Coopers of Leith banner, 1822
Description
One silk banner for the coopers of Leith, 1822. The banner is dark blue and grey and is painted with different designs on each side . This side is the obverse and is painted with the motto, 'ELLECTI NON FRANGI', (choice not to be discouraged / the chosen are not discouraged). Between the text is the seal of the coopers in gold, this features tools of their trade surrounded by a border of thistles.
Date
1822
Size
182 x 175 cm
Location
The People's Story
Accession number
HH1047/43
